The Natural Progression to the Onset of the Day of the Lord’s Wrath
The prewrath position makes the most sense out of the seals in the book of Revelation. Prewrath places the resurrection and the rapture between the opening of the sixth and seventh seal (Rev 7:9–17). This happens just before the day of the Lord’s wrath begins at the opening of the seventh seal containing the judgment […]
